The exterior balcony/canopy shown is to be constructed of lightweight concrete (fct not specified). The bars are epoxy coated. The design-required tension steel As was 0.67 in.2. Determine the required development length ld from the point of maximum stress in the bars. Specify the minimum required side cover. Shrinkage and temperature steel is not shown. f′ c = 4000 psi, fy = 60,000 psi.
